沙河集水库1987年及1991年汛期两次发生坝顶裂缝和下游坝坡塌坡,严重威胁下游安全。根据坝坡稳定计算、应力应变分析及筑坝土料力学特性分析,坝坡整体稳定和局部稳定均满足规范要求,坝顶裂缝及下游坝坡塌坡主要是由于坝身第五期工程填筑质量差,遇水湿陷、坝顶和下游坝肩拉应力及潜在的拉裂缝或拉松带、加上连续暴雨雨水入渗综合作用所致。  相似文献

水位降落期的土石坝坝坡稳定性是土石坝设计和除险加固设计中的重要内容之一,为了能够准确合理地分析水位降落期土石坝的坝坡稳定性,采用基于非饱和土流固耦合理论的有限元法对某病险水库进行了水位降落期的坝坡稳定分析,与传统的极限平衡法的计算结果进行了对比,同时分析了材料参数对坝坡稳定性的影响.结果表明基于非饱和土流固耦合理论的有限元法是一种方便合理的计算方法,计算出的孔隙水压力分布和坝坡稳定系数更加符合实际;材料的内摩擦角和粘聚力对坝坡稳定系数影响较大,泊松比影响相对较小,弹性模量几乎无影响.  相似文献

采用ANSYS有限元软件,在层间界面上使用节点耦合方法,建立有限元模型,并采用ANSYS参数化命令流提取层间界面上的节点坐标、节点应力,计算不同坡度(M=0.5~0.8)的胶凝砂砾石百米级高坝的层间抗滑稳定系数,分析层间抗滑稳定系数的影响因素。结果表明:从工程量最小角度考虑,优选坝坡为M=0.7;单独增大摩擦系数、粘聚力时,层间上各节点的稳定系数均会增大,但摩擦系数的影响稍大;单独增大弹性模量时,靠近坝踵3/4的层间节点稳定系数均增大、靠近坝趾1/4的层间节点稳定系数均减少。  相似文献

为保证尾矿库的安全生产,需对尾矿坝进行中期的系统稳定性评价.对尾矿坝进行二维稳定渗流分析来计算其浸润线,再对尾矿库坝体在三种荷载组合下进行稳定性分析,最后对该尾矿坝进行压坡处理,并对处理后的坝坡稳定性进行评价.结果表明:浸润线没有从坝坡出溢,水力坡降不大,渗流稳定.在现状正常运行和洪水运行条件下,该尾矿坝的稳定性系数均大于规范要求的最小安全系数,是安全稳定的.经过计算,特殊运行条件下(最高洪水位+坝体自重+地震的荷载组合),尾矿坝的坝体稳定性系数小于规范要求的最小安全系数,该尾矿坝的稳定性在特殊情况下运行是不稳定的.因此针对该尾矿坝进行压坡处理,并对处理后的坝坡稳定性进行了重新评价,评价结果显示该加固处理措施是有效的.  相似文献

建立了考虑钉结护面板作用的土石坝坝坡地震稳定和滑移计算方法.在此基础上,对比分析了无加固措施和采用钉结护面板两种工况下295 m级两河口心墙堆石坝的坝坡稳定性.结果表明:采用钉结护面板后,坝坡最小安全系数对应的滑弧加深,安全系数明显提高,滑移量减小,有效地增加了坝顶的整体稳定性;随输入地震动峰值增加,钉结护面板对坝坡稳定安全系数的贡献逐渐增大.  相似文献

为了研究水位骤降时影响上游坝坡稳定性的因素,模拟坝坡在水位骤降时的渗流场及稳定性变化。基于土体渗透性,材料的非线性特性及水位下降率,利用有限元法对库水位变化下的渗流场进行瞬态分析,得出的自由水面线和孔隙水压力耗散等结果应用于上游坝坡稳定性分析,坝坡稳定分析采用极限平衡法。实例分析表明:计算区域渗流场变化滞后于水位下降的时间;坝体渗透系数越小,水位骤降对其稳定性的不利影响越显著;水位下降速率越大,上游坝坡稳定性降低越快。  相似文献

理论推导与室内实验相结合,建立了低渗透非均质砂岩油藏启动压力梯度确定方法。首先借助油藏流场与电场相似的原理,推导了非均质砂岩油藏启动压力梯度计算公式。其次基于稳定流实验方法,建立了非均质砂岩油藏启动压力梯度测试方法。结果表明:低渗透非均质砂岩油藏的启动压力梯度确定遵循两个等效原则。平面非均质油藏的启动压力梯度等于各级渗透率段的启动压力梯度关于长度的加权平均;纵向非均质油藏的启动压力梯度等于各渗透率层的启动压力梯度关于渗透率与渗流面积乘积的加权平均。研究成果可用于有效指导低渗透非均质砂岩油藏的合理井距确定,促进该类油藏的高效开发。  相似文献
